I would suggest you to get a recipe for cold oatmeal and I add protein powder to it, it taste f..ing good, I recommend it to you guys, I have been taking my protein that way since the last two weeks.
 
You literally just described my favourite pre workout meal man.

I take some instant quaker oatmeal and boil water with a kitchen kettle. I pour the boiling water over the oatmeal and let it sit for 30 minutes. I then mix in some sea salt, cinnamon, whey protein isolate, natural almond butter.
